Lend your surfboard to a Moroccan

This is the coolest photo I took on my recent trip to Morocco. A few of us were trying to surf the little waves a Taghazout, some more successful that others (okay I’ll admit it, I was crap). A few of the local kids were curious and asked to have a go. “Sure”. Man, were they excited! At the end of the day they all crowded around the board for a photo, like real surfer type guys. Taghazout is a small fishing village on the west coast. If you have a need for some waves head there in January when its pumping.

Dolly Rogers installation at Streetlab

The Zaishu Amsterdam Project stole the show with our front window installation at the Artlab opening on Friday, 24th April ~ designed in collaboration with our talented friend Weasel.

Jeroen Smeets from Reload Magazine curated the exhibition with over 20 national and international artists exhibiting. Graffiti stencil artist FAKE was also showing work and couldn’t keep his hands off a chair and took a blank Zaishu to spray. We can’t wait to see that one!

Check out the photos on our flickr site and more info about the project can be found on the Zaishu Amsterdam blog. The chairs will be on display and for sale at Streetlab until the end of May.
